Land Transport Safety Authority
Traffic Regulations 1976
The Traffic (Rodney District) Notice No. 2, 2003
Pursuant to Regulation 21 (2) of the Traffic Regulations 1976, and pursuant to an authority sub-delegated to me by the Land Transport Safety Authority of New Zealand dated 9 June 1997, I, Alan Dixon, Acting Manager, Safer Roads, give the following notice.
Notice
-
This notice may be cited as the Traffic (Rodney District) Notice No. 2, 2003.
-
The road specified in the Schedule is declared to be a 70 kilometres an hour speed limit area pursuant to Regulation 21 (2) of the Traffic Regulations 1976.
Schedule
Situated within Rodney District at Taupaki:
Amreins Road: From Taupaki Road to a point 800 metres measured southerly, generally, along Amreins Road from Taupaki Road.
Signed at Wellington this 6th day of October 2003.
A. DIXON, Acting Manager, Safer Roads.

Traffic Regulations 1976
Transport Act 1962
The Traffic (Rodney District) Notice No. 1, 2003
Pursuant to section 52 of the Transport Act 1962, and Regulation 21 (2) of the Traffic Regulations 1976, and pursuant to an authority sub-delegated to me by the Land Transport Safety Authority of New Zealand dated 9 June 1997, I, Alan Dixon, Acting Manager Safer Roads, give the following notice.
Notice
-
This notice may be cited as the Traffic (Rodney District) Notice No. 1, 2003.
-
Those localities and roads on the plan numbered LT0309/1, entitled “Rodney District Roading Speed Restrictions at Riverhead”, and held by the Head Office of the Land Transport Safety Authority, and indicated by markings in accordance with the legend on that plan, are declared to be:
(a) closely populated localities at all times, pursuant to section 52 (1) of the Transport Act 1962; or
(b) excluded from the limitation as to speed imposed by section 52 (1) of the Transport Act 1962, pursuant to section 52 (2) of that Act;
as may be ascertained from the legend. The plan and legend are hereby incorporated into this notice.
-
The following notice is partly revoked:
That part of the Traffic (Rodney County) Notice No. 3, 1986* that relates to roads at Riverhead.
Signed at Wellington this 6th day of October 2003.
A. DIXON, Acting Manager, Safer Roads.

Securities Commission
Securities Markets Act 1988
The Authorised Futures Dealers Notice (No. 5) 2003
Pursuant to section 38 of the Securities Markets Act 1988, the Securities Commission gives the following notice.
Notice
-
Title and commencement—(1) This notice is the Authorised Futures Dealers Notice (No. 5) 2003.
(2) This notice comes into force on 1 November 2003.
-
Interpretation—(1) In this notice, unless the context otherwise requires:
“Act” means the Securities Markets Act 1988.
“exchange” means the New Zealand Futures and Options Exchange Limited.
“the company” means Fixed Interest Securities (New Zealand) Limited.
(2) Any term or expression that is not defined in this notice, but that is defined in the Act, has the same meaning given to it by the Act.
-
Authorisation—(1) The company is authorised to carry on the business of dealing in futures contracts generally.
(2) The authorisation is subject to the conditions that:
(a) the company is a public broker within the meaning of the rules of the exchange; and (b) the company is bound by the rules of the exchange; and (c) the authorisation applies in respect of futures contracts made on or effected through the exchange or a futures exchange in a country other than New Zealand which is authorised by the laws of that country to operate as a futures exchange.(3) This authorisation continues in force until it is revoked by the commission.
(4) The Authorised Futures Dealer Notice 1994 (No. 7), published in the New Zealand Gazette, 23 June 1994, page 2090, is hereby revoked in accordance with clause 3 (3) of that notice.
Dated at Wellington this 1st day of October 2003.
The Common Seal of the Securities Commission was affixed in the presence of:
[L.S.]
JANE DIPLOCK, Chairperson.
